Must-Try Dining Experiences in Achanta West Godavari

**Must-Try Dining Experiences in Achanta West Godavari**

Achanta West Godavari, a coastal district in Andhra Pradesh, offers a tantalizing culinary journey that will delight your taste buds. From traditional Andhra delicacies to coastal seafood, here are the top dining experiences you must not miss:

**1. Pulusu**

Indulge in the tangy and spicy Pulusu, a traditional Andhra dish made with tamarind, vegetables, and a blend of spices. It’s a staple in every household and a must-try for its unique flavor.

**2. Gongura Mamsam**

Savor the fiery Gongura Mamsam, a dish featuring tender lamb cooked in a tangy sauce made from gongura leaves. The bold flavors will leave you craving for more.

**3. Chepala Pulusu**

For seafood lovers, Chepala Pulusu is a must-try. This tangy fish curry is made with fresh fish, tamarind, and a medley of spices, creating a harmonious blend of flavors.

**4. Kodi Pulusu**

Chicken enthusiasts will adore Kodi Pulusu, a spicy and flavorful chicken curry made with a blend of spices and tamarind. It’s a popular dish that will tantalize your taste buds.

**5. Avakai**

Experience the unique taste of Avakai, a spicy mango pickle made with unripe mangoes. It’s a staple in Andhra cuisine and adds a tangy kick to any meal.

**6. Bobbatlu**

For a sweet treat, try Bobbatlu, a traditional Andhra sweet made with a lentil filling wrapped in a thin dough. It’s a popular delicacy during festivals and special occasions.

**7. Pootharekulu**

Indulge in the crispy and flaky Pootharekulu, a sweet pastry made with rice flour and jaggery. It’s a popular snack that will satisfy your sweet cravings.

**8. Arisa Pulusu**

For a refreshing and healthy option, try Arisa Pulusu, a rice-based dish made with yogurt, vegetables, and spices. It’s a light and flavorful dish that’s perfect for a summer meal.

**9. Biryani**

No dining experience in Achanta West Godavari is complete without trying the aromatic Biryani. This flavorful rice dish is made with a blend of spices, meat, and vegetables, and is a popular choice for special occasions.

**10. Thali**

For a complete culinary experience, opt for a traditional Andhra Thali. This elaborate meal consists of a variety of dishes, including rice, curries, vegetables, and sweets, offering a taste of the region’s diverse cuisine.
